Trigger Timing Sets the recording trigger position. Refer to page 4-39 for details.
(This setting is not valid when the recording trigger mode is BURST,
MULTI1~3 and LINEAR. Change the Rec trigger mode to something
other than BURST, MULTI1~3 and LINEAR to set.)
START Sets the START trigger position.
CENTER Sets the CENTER trigger position.
END Sets the END trigger position.
BURST Displayed when the fx camera is set to BURST recording.
CUSTOM Sets the CUSTOM trigger position.

Low Light Setting where the low light mode preview brightness corresponds to the frame
rate.
(If using multiple camera heads with the GX-5/GX-5F, the ON/OFF status for the
low light mode is the same for all camera heads. However, if the individual
settings are OFF->ON or ON->OFF, all of the camera heads can be switched
ON/OFF. Also, if the exposure timing setting is "GX NATIVE", all of the camera
heads will have the same frame rate (exposure time) during the low light mode.
OFF Low light mode is turned OFF.
100pps Live image displayed corresponding to a frame rate of 100pps.
250pps Live image displayed corresponding to a frame rate of 250pps.
500pps Live image displayed corresponding to a frame rate of 500pps.
1000pps Live image displayed corresponding to a frame rate of 1000pps.
CUSTOM Live image displayed corresponding to the desired frame rate.
Exposure time units can be specified in PPS or microSEC.
